A recent Prologis report reveals that 89% of global executives faced energy-related disruptions last year, with 83% believing that power reliability will be crucial for future supply chain stability. As AI adoption increases energy demands, executives predict power needs at their facilities could rise by 10-50% in the next five years. Concerns about economic volatility, geopolitical issues, and energy reliability were highlighted as potential disruptions for 2026. Additionally, 77% of executives are prioritizing energy reliability in site selection, indicating a shift in supply chain strategies toward regional resilience.
